Some content of this application is unavailable at the moment.
If this situation persist, please contact us atFeedback&Contact
1. (WO2019061599) AUTHENTICATION METHOD AND SERVER
Latest bibliographic data on file with the International Bureau    Submit observation

Pub. No.: WO/2019/061599 International Application No.: PCT/CN2017/107088
Publication Date: 04.04.2019 International Filing Date: 20.10.2017
IPC:
H04L 29/06 (2006.01)
H ELECTRICITY
04
ELECTRIC COMMUNICATION TECHNIQUE
L
TRANSMISSION OF DIGITAL INFORMATION, e.g. TELEGRAPHIC COMMUNICATION
29
Arrangements, apparatus, circuits or systems, not covered by a single one of groups H04L1/-H04L27/136
02
Communication control; Communication processing
06
characterised by a protocol
Applicants:
武汉斗鱼网络科技有限公司 WUHAN DOUYU NETWORK TECHNOLOGY CO., LTD [CN/CN]; 中国湖北省武汉市 东湖开发区软件园东路1号软件产业4.1期B1栋11楼 11/F, Block B1, 4.1 Phase of The Software Industry, Software Park East Road No.1, Donghu Development Zone Wuhan, Hubei 430073, CN
Inventors:
周志刚 ZHOU, Zhigang; CN
张文明 ZHANG, Wenming; CN
陈少杰 CHEN, Shaojie; CN
Agent:
北京华沛德权律师事务所 BEIJING BRIGHT & RIGHT LAW FIRM; 中国北京市 朝阳区朝外大街乙12号昆泰国际大厦1008室 Suite 1008, Kuntai Int'l Mansion, B12 Chaowai Avenue, Chaoyang District Beijing 100020, CN
Priority Data:
201710884349.X26.09.2017CN
Title (EN) AUTHENTICATION METHOD AND SERVER
(FR) PROCÉDÉ D'AUTHENTIFICATION ET SERVEUR
(ZH) 一种鉴权方法及服务器
Abstract:
(EN) Disclosed are an authentication method and a server. The method in the embodiments of the present invention comprises: a server issuing, when receiving a video stream address request sent by a target client, a first blockchain for authenticating the target client; the server selecting a target auxiliary calculation client from a predetermined auxiliary calculation client set; the server instructing the target client to send a second blockchain to the target auxiliary calculation client, so that the target auxiliary calculation client verifies the target client; and issuing a video stream address to the target client when a verification result of the target client indicates that same is legitimate. According to the embodiments of the present invention, blockchain technology is used to authenticate a client initiating a video stream request, thereby preventing the pirated broadcasting of a video stream. In addition, a client in an auxiliary calculation client set of a server is used to verify clients of other video stream requests, thereby reducing the calculation performance pressure of the server.
(FR) L'invention concerne un procédé d'authentification et un serveur. Conformément à des modes de réalisation, la présente invention concerne un procédé qui comprend les étapes suivantes : un serveur émet, lors de la réception d'une requête d'adresse de flux vidéo envoyée par un client cible, une première chaîne de blocs pour authentifier le client cible; le serveur sélectionne un client de calcul auxiliaire cible parmi un ensemble de clients de calcul auxiliaire prédéterminé; le serveur donne l'instruction au client cible d'envoyer une seconde chaîne de blocs au client de calcul auxiliaire cible, de telle sorte que le client de calcul auxiliaire cible vérifie le client cible; et délivre une adresse de flux vidéo au client cible lorsqu'un résultat de vérification du client cible indique que ce dernier est légitime. Selon les modes de réalisation de la présente invention, une technologie de chaîne de blocs est utilisée pour authentifier un client initiant une requête de flux vidéo, permettant ainsi d'empêcher la diffusion piratée d'un flux vidéo. De plus, un client dans un ensemble de clients de calcul auxiliaire d'un serveur est utilisé pour vérifier des clients d'autres requêtes de flux vidéo, permettant ainsi de réduire la pression de performances de calcul du serveur.
(ZH) 本发明公开了一种鉴权方法及服务器。本发明实施例方法包括:服务器在接收到目标客户端发送的视频流地址请求时,下发用于对目标客户端鉴权的第一区块链;服务器在预先确定的辅助计算客户端集合中选择目标辅助计算客户端;服务器指示目标客户端将第二区块链发送到目标辅助计算客户端,以使得目标辅助计算客户端对目标客户端进行校验;在目标客户端的校验结果为合法时,向目标客户端下发视频流地址。本发明实施例中利用区块链技术对发起视频流请求的客户端进行鉴权,避免了视频流盗播,同时利用服务器的辅助计算客户端集合中客户端对其他视频流请求的客户端进行校验,降低了服务器计算性能压力。
front page image
Designated States: AE, AG, AL, AM, AO, AT, AU, AZ, BA, BB, BG, BH, BN, BR, BW, BY, BZ, CA, CH, CL, CN, CO, CR, CU, CZ, DE, DJ, DK, DM, DO, DZ, EC, EE, EG, ES, FI, GB, GD, GE, GH, GM, GT, HN, HR, HU, ID, IL, IN, IR, IS, JO, JP, KE, KG, KH, KN, KP, KR, KW, KZ, LA, LC, LK, LR, LS, LU, LY, MA, MD, ME, MG, MK, MN, MW, MX, MY, MZ, NA, NG, NI, NO, NZ, OM, PA, PE, PG, PH, PL, PT, QA, RO, RS, RU, RW, SA, SC, SD, SE, SG, SK, SL, SM, ST, SV, SY, TH, TJ, TM, TN, TR, TT, TZ, UA, UG, US, UZ, VC, VN, ZA, ZM, ZW
African Regional Intellectual Property Organization (ARIPO) (BW, GH, GM, KE, LR, LS, MW, MZ, NA, RW, SD, SL, ST, SZ, TZ, UG, ZM, ZW)
Eurasian Patent Office (AM, AZ, BY, KG, KZ, RU, TJ, TM)
European Patent Office (EPO) (AL, AT, BE, BG, CH, CY, CZ, DE, DK, EE, ES, FI, FR, GB, GR, HR, HU, IE, IS, IT, LT, LU, LV, MC, MK, MT, NL, NO, PL, PT, RO, RS, SE, SI, SK, SM, TR)
African Intellectual Property Organization (BF, BJ, CF, CG, CI, CM, GA, GN, GQ, GW, KM, ML, MR, NE, SN, TD, TG)
Publication Language: Chinese (ZH)
Filing Language: Chinese (ZH)